mysql多表连接查询语句 mysql中最多连几张表合适

本文目录一览:

  • 1、mysql一个数据库对表数量有没有限制?
  • 2、在MYSQL数据库里如何建立两个表的关联
  • 3、sql数据库多表联合查询(mysql多表联合查询)
  • 4、在mysql中,一个select语句中最多可以使用几个表
  • 5、mysql一个数据库有多少表比较合适
mysql一个数据库对表数量有没有限制?1、SQL对每个表中行的数量没有直接限制,但它受数据库存储空间的限制 。每个数据库的最大空间1048516TB,所以一个表可用的最大空间为1048516TB减去数据库类系统表和其它数据库对象所占用的空间 。
2、SQL Server对每个表中行的数量没有直接限制,但它受数据库存储空间的限制 。每个数据库的最大空间1048516TB,所以一个表可用的最大空间为1048516TB减去数据库类系统表和其它数据库对象所占用的空间 。
3、会!肯定会影响!表越多运行越慢 , 即使表里面没有数据也一样!一般MYSQL控制在128个表左右,数据量控制在20G左右,运行效果基本不变,如果超过 , 速度肯定受影响 。
在MYSQL数据库里如何建立两个表的关联1、首先我们打开Workbench创一个建数据库(这里都使用闪电1执行选定命令行) 。先创建Student学生表 。再创建course课程表 。然后就可以创建sc关联表了我们先写上Student的主键和course的主键,并写上sc自己的属性成绩 。
2、首先我们在Toad for MySQL中打开数据库连接 。然后我们选中要操作的数据库 。此时显示已有的所有表 。然后我们右击要创建查询的表 , 选择【send to】下的【query builder】 。
3、mysql两个数据库的表能连接查询 。通过连接运算符可以实现多个表查询 。连接是关系数据库模型的主要特点 , 也是它区别于其它类型数据库管理系统的一个标志 。
4、现在的数据库基本都是关系数据库,表与表之间的关联一般都是靠字段来维持的 。
5、flag,see docs: “ Numeric Types”)出现如下页面 接下来向建好的tb_student表中添加数据 右键点击tb_student,再点击select rows limit 1000 在mysql workbench中向数据库中的表中添加数据大致就是这个样子 。
6、建立关系在开始着手考虑建立关系表之间的关系之前,你可能需要对数据非常熟悉 。只有在熟悉数据之后,关联会比你刚开始的时候更明显 。你的数据库系统依赖于在两个数据表中找到的匹配值来建立关系 。
sql数据库多表联合查询(mysql多表联合查询)1、满外连接的结果 = 左右表匹配的数据 + 左表没有匹配到的数据 + 右表没有匹配到的数据 。SQL99是支持满外连接的 。使用FULL JOIN 或 FULL OUTER JOIN来实现 。
2、a;join B ,a;join A  ,  on as  ,c.name 学生ID;= select 学生成绩 on .subid a.no  。
3、十多表联合查询利用SQL语句中的UNION,可以将不同表中符合条件的数据信息显示在同一列中 。
【mysql多表连接查询语句 mysql中最多连几张表合适】4、联合查询可合并多个相似的选择查询的结果集 。等同于将一个表追加到另一个表,从而实现将两个表的查询组合到一起,使用谓词为UNION或UNION ALL 。联合查询时,查询结果的列标题为第一个查询语句的列标题 。
在mysql中,一个select语句中最多可以使用几个表一个select语句对表的数目有限制 。MySQL中select、insert、update批量操作语句项目中经常的需要使用批量操作语句对数据进行操作,使用批量语句的时候需要注意MySQL数据库的条件限制 。
支持表数不限制,但我们正常不要超过64个,对数据处理速度会造成影响 。
另一种方法是使用MySQL提供的多个myisamchk,isamchk数据检测恢复工具 。前者使用起来比较简便 。推荐使用 。mysql无论如何也做不到用一条语句给两张表插入数据 。理由:一个insert语句仅能在一个表中插入,这是语法的规定 。
语句中的`SELECT`和`FROM`语句是必须的,其他部分是可选的 。
SELECT COUNT(*) TABLES , table_schema FROM information_schema.TABLES WHERE table_schema = ‘tableName’ GROUP BY table_schema;注:tableName 这个是你的数据库表名 。
mysql一个数据库有多少表比较合适在mysql中,每个数据库最多可创建20亿个表,一个表允许定义1024列 , 每行的最大长度为8092字节(不包括文本和图像类型的长度) 。
所以建议大家一个数据库建立在二百个表以下,这样也是比较合理的了 。影响性能也不大 。
mysql对数据库和表的大小都没有做限制,mysql是一个软件,每一个表都是一个独立的文件,大小要看具体操作系统对单个文件的限制 。因此,很大,一般不需要管它。
MySQL 22限制的表大小为4GB 。由于在MySQL 23中使用了MyISAM存储引擎,最大表尺寸增加到了65536TB(2567 – 1字节) 。
DBMS对数据库的保护通过4个方面来实现:数据库的恢复、数据库的并发控制、数据库的完整性控制、数据库安全性控制 。DBMS的其他保护功能还有系统缓冲区的管理以及数据存储的某些自适应调节机制等 。

    推荐阅读